DAL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2023 in Review

977 of the 6,275 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Delta Air Lines (DAL) for Q1 2023, worth a combined $15.5B — up 7.5% from $14.4B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 117 funds opened new DAL positions and 96 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 366 added to existing stakes and 295 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Royal London Asset Management, adding an estimated $148M. The largest seller was Millennium Management, cutting an estimated $167M.
